Can you elaborate on the content in lyric poetry?
Paha777 [63]

A lyric poem expresses personal emotions spoken in the first person. They have musical rhythm and their themes are usually romantic feelings or other solid emotions in a way evocative of a song. Also, sometimes it is contrasted with a narrative poem and verse drama telling the events like a story. With this explained, we can choose option 2 as the correct answer In lyric poetry, the poets focus on their emotions and feelings.
